UC520 w/SPA504G Phone Message URL

Jesse Shumaker
Level 1
Level 1

Does anyone know what must be programmed into the UC520 in order to make it so that when the voicemail button is pressed on the spa504g the voicemail will be activated? currently when I hit this button nothing happens. My guess is that the Messages URL is not set correctly as you can see in the configuration screenshot of the phone and within CCME. If someone knows what the default address is for this Messages URL that would probably get things working. Please advise.

How was this box configured?  If it was done using CCA then there is a problem because CCA should set this up automatically for you.

If it was not configured through CCA, then you need to configure the voicemail directory number with the following CLI:

telephony-service

voicemail 299

but using the directory number you have set up for the voicemail pilot number rather than the 299 I have used as an example.

thanks for you help. this was the answer and fixed things immediately. I needed to add under telephony-service

voicemail 399

i made my voicemail access extension 399

The Messages URL box is always left empty if you are using CUE.  The messages URL box is used if you want to use another mailbox.  If the messages button doesn't work, it's because it wasn't configured properly.

To Configure Voicemail do the following.

On the left hand side of CCA under the "Telephony" section click on Voicemail.

Under the setup tab you will configure the voicemail access extension and other features you want to use.

Under the Mailboxes tab verify that the user and user extension you configured is in this box and that the mailbox is enabled.
